One update here. After I posted that, I came across the following petition on the UEL listings at Ancestry.com:
John MacDougal , Son in Law to Alex. Grant , deed., appears, saith: The late Alex. Grant was in Sr. John 's Regiment, died in the year '77 , left a Widow & 2 Infant Daughters. The Widow died in '80 . Claimt. married
Catharine , the Eldest Daughter, in '84 , she was under age in '83 .
United Empire Loyalists, Part II Evidence.
So unless he also had a son who had already reached his majority, he's not the father of "my" Alexander.
